Can I Ignore Frost Buildup in My Freezer?
PROBABLY NOT
Deal with this soon rather than later.
A light, one-time layer of frost after humid air gets in is usually not urgent. Do not ignore frost that keeps returning, gets heavy, blocks vents, prevents the door from closing, or comes with a freezer that is no longer holding 0°F.

Usually temporary
Humid room air can enter each time the door opens and freeze on cold surfaces. If the door now closes fully and the freezer remains at 0°F, a light one-off layer is usually not a sign of failure.
Do thisWipe away loose frost if practical, minimize unnecessary door openings, and watch whether the frost returns.
Fix the cause and monitor it
A partly open door lets warm, moist air into the freezer. Once the obstruction is removed and the door seals normally, the frost may be a leftover effect rather than an ongoing defect.
Do thisRemove anything blocking the door, confirm the gasket contacts the cabinet all the way around, and check the freezer temperature.
Often a food-quality issue
Moisture can migrate from food and freeze inside a package. That does not by itself show that the appliance is failing, and freezer burn is a quality issue rather than a food-safety issue.
Do thisKeep food tightly wrapped or sealed and confirm the freezer is holding its normal temperature.
Check the seal
Frost near the opening often points to humid air getting past a door that is blocked, misaligned, dirty at the gasket, or not sealing properly.
Do thisClear obstructions, clean the gasket contact surface, inspect for tears or distortion, and make sure the door closes fully.
Do not leave the bad seal in place
A damaged gasket can let humid room air leak into the freezer and can make the appliance work harder to maintain temperature.
Do thisUse the model-specific manual to confirm the correct gasket and arrange replacement if the seal cannot make full contact.
Airflow is being affected
Manufacturers warn that frost and blocked vents can interfere with airflow and temperature control. This is no longer just a cosmetic layer of ice.
Do thisFollow the owner's manual for safe defrosting and keep food packages clear of vents when the freezer is put back into service.
A frost-free unit should not keep doing this
GE notes that ice accumulation on the freezer wall is not expected in a frost-free refrigerator or freezer. If obvious causes such as a blocked door or warm food load are corrected and ice returns, service may be needed.
Do thisCheck the door, gasket, airflow, and fan operation that your manual allows you to inspect. Arrange service if the ice continues to return.
The underlying problem is still active
Persistent frost after obvious moisture and airflow causes are corrected can point to a sealing, airflow, fan, or another appliance problem that basic cleanup will not solve.
Do thisCheck the model manual for troubleshooting steps and arrange appliance service if the frost keeps returning.
Treat this as a cooling problem
The important issue is no longer the frost. A freezer that cannot hold the proper temperature can allow frozen food to thaw, which changes the food-safety decision.
Do thisKeep the door closed as much as practical, verify the temperature with an appliance thermometer, and follow FDA or USDA guidance for any food that has thawed or warmed.
What Happens If You Ignore Frost Buildup in Freezer?
RIGHT NOW
Moisture freezes onto cold surfaces
Humid air entering through an open door, a poor seal, or warm food can condense and become frost.
IF THE MOISTURE SOURCE CONTINUES
Frost keeps accumulating
Repeated air leakage or frequent openings can add new frost instead of letting the problem settle down.
IF FROST OR PACKAGES BLOCK AIRFLOW
Temperature control gets harder
Restricted vents and heavy frost can interfere with circulation and make it harder for the appliance to maintain an even freezer temperature.
IF THE FREEZER CAN NO LONGER STAY COLD
Food safety becomes the real issue
Frozen food can begin to thaw. FDA and USDA guidance bases food-safety decisions on actual temperature and whether ice crystals remain.

How Long Can I Ignore It?
| Situation | Ignore it? | What to do |
|---|---|---|
| A light dusting after frequent opening or humid weather | Yes | Make sure the door closes completely and the freezer remains at 0°F. Watch for repeated buildup. |
| Frost appeared after the door was accidentally left ajar | Briefly | Remove the obstruction, close the door fully, verify temperature, and monitor whether the frost stops forming. |
| Frost repeatedly forms around the gasket or door edge | No | Inspect the gasket and door alignment, clean the sealing surfaces, and address any damage or obstruction. |
| Thick frost is covering vents or taking over interior space | No | Follow the owner's manual for defrosting and clear the airflow path before returning the freezer to normal use. |
| Heavy ice keeps returning in a frost-free model | No | Correct obvious door, gasket, and airflow problems. If the ice returns, arrange service. |
| The freezer is warmer than its normal target | No | Use an appliance thermometer to verify temperature and troubleshoot the cooling problem rather than treating the frost alone. |
| Food is thawing or no longer staying frozen | No | Keep the door closed, verify food and freezer temperatures, and use FDA or USDA guidance to decide what can be kept, refrozen, cooked, or discarded. |
What Should I Do Now?
Step 1: Check whether the door is actually sealing
Look for packages, shelves, bins, or ice that keep the door from closing. Inspect the gasket for debris, folds, tears, or areas that do not contact the cabinet.
Step 2: Measure the freezer temperature
Put an appliance thermometer in the freezer instead of judging temperature by how the food feels. FDA and USDA guidance uses 0°F as the target freezer temperature.
Step 3: Clear the vents and stop overpacking
Find the freezer vents in the owner's manual and make sure packages are not blocking them. Leave enough space for the appliance's intended airflow.
Step 4: Defrost it the way the manufacturer specifies
Use the model's manual for the correct defrost procedure. Do not chip ice with a sharp object or improvise around electrical components.
Step 5: Escalate recurring frost
If heavy frost returns after the door, gasket, airflow, and obvious moisture sources have been corrected, arrange service rather than repeatedly clearing the ice.
Do Not Keep Ignoring It If:
- The door will not close or seal fullyA blocked or damaged seal can keep feeding humid air into the freezer and can let the temperature rise.
- Food is softening or thawingThis means the problem may be affecting storage temperature, not just leaving frost on surfaces.
- A thermometer shows the freezer is not staying at 0°FTreat the temperature problem as the priority and evaluate food according to FDA or USDA guidance.
- Heavy ice returns in a frost-free freezerRecurring wall ice after basic causes are corrected can require appliance service.
- Frost is blocking vents or the fan areaRestricted airflow can worsen temperature and moisture problems.
- The gasket is torn, split, or visibly distortedA damaged seal can allow repeated moisture entry and should be corrected.
Why Freezer Frost Keeps Coming Back
Frost forms when moisture enters the freezer and freezes on cold surfaces. Frequent door openings, a door left ajar, warm food, high humidity, a poor door seal, and blocked airflow can all contribute. A small amount may be temporary. Repeated buildup means the moisture source or airflow problem is still there.
Heavy frost can crowd vents and interfere with air circulation. The bigger concern is temperature: FDA and USDA guidance uses 0°F as the target freezer temperature. If the freezer is warming or food is thawing, the issue has moved from appliance maintenance to food safety.
Common Questions
Is a little frost in the freezer normal?
It can be. Frequent door opening, humid weather, warm food, or a door that was briefly left ajar can create temporary frost. What matters is whether it keeps returning and whether the freezer stays at 0°F.
Why does frost form around the freezer door?
That location often points to warm, humid air entering near the opening. Check for food packages blocking the door, dirty sealing surfaces, misalignment, or gasket damage.
Does frost mean my freezer is too cold?
Not necessarily. Frost is usually about moisture meeting cold surfaces. Some manufacturers also warn that settings colder than recommended can contribute, so use the model's recommended setting rather than guessing.
Can overfilling a freezer cause frost?
It can contribute if packages block vents or prevent the door from sealing. FDA also advises against crowding refrigerators or freezers so tightly that air cannot circulate.
Should I scrape freezer ice off with a knife?
No. Use the defrost and cleaning procedure in your owner's manual. Sharp tools can damage interior surfaces or components, and the appliance may need to be unplugged before maintenance.
Is frost on frozen food unsafe?
Frost or freezer burn is usually a quality issue by itself. Food safety depends more on temperature and whether the food has thawed.
What if my frozen food has started to thaw?
Check the food and freezer temperature. USDA says food that still contains ice crystals or is at 40°F or below can be refrozen or used, while warmer perishable food may need to be discarded depending on how long it was above that temperature.
Why does frost come back after I defrost the freezer?
Defrosting removes the ice but not necessarily the cause. A leaking gasket, door problem, blocked airflow, fan issue, or another appliance fault can make the buildup return.
Do I need appliance service for freezer frost?
Not for every light layer. Service becomes more reasonable when heavy frost returns after basic door, gasket, airflow, and temperature checks or when a frost-free unit develops recurring wall ice.
